Critics assail earmarks in Obama spending bill

WASHINGTON - President Barack Obama will break a campaign pledge against congressional earmarks and sign a budget bill laden with millions in lawmakers' pet projects, administration officials said.

Administration budget chief Peter Orszag and White House chief of staff Rahm Emanuel both downplayed the $410-billion spending bill and signaled Obama would hold his nose and sign it.
